txpool_status
Return pending and queued transaction counts.

Errors
| Code | Meaning here | Client action |
|---|---|---|
-32601 | Method is deliberately unavailable/not mounted by this frozen contract. | Do not retry as another Base method. |
Authentication/transport failures use the shared client error envelope. See Base errors.
